Why Couples Love Inola Blue Ridge Wedding Venue

There’s a reason Inola Blue Ridge wedding venue is becoming more and more popular with couples planning Atlanta weddings. Located just outside the city, it gives you the feeling of a destination wedding without the travel stress. You get mountain views, beautiful landscaping, and a sense of privacy while still being accessible for guests coming from Atlanta.

From a photography perspective, Inola Blue Ridge is incredibly well designed. The ceremony garden, reception spaces, and surrounding property all work together. You don’t have to “force” beautiful photos here. The setting already does a lot of the work for you.

Madeleine & Austin were especially lucky with timing. The leaves in the ceremony garden had just started changing, adding soft fall color throughout the space. It created a warm, natural backdrop that made their ceremony feel even more special.

A Romantic, Timeless Bridal Look

Madeleine wore a sheath gown from The Sentimentalist Atlanta by Aesling Bride, and it was the perfect fit for the overall style of the day. Simple, elegant, and timeless without feeling too traditional. The clean lines of the dress paired beautifully with the natural setting of Inola Blue Ridge and photographed effortlessly.

This is the kind of look that holds up over time. When couples look back at their Atlanta wedding photos years from now, it still feels classic and current—not trendy or dated.

Classic Wedding Party Style

The wedding party style was simple and cohesive. Bridesmaids wore mix-matched black dresses, which always looks polished and timeless while still letting each person feel like themselves. The men wore classic black suits, creating a clean, elevated look that complemented the venue and overall design.

This type of styling works so well for photography. It keeps everything visually consistent without feeling overly styled, which is something I always recommend to couples who want their photos to feel natural and refined.

Romantic Florals with a Classic Color Palette

The florals featured red roses mixed with greenery and white flowers, along with ornate gold accents throughout the day. It was romantic, classic, and beautifully balanced. Nothing too bold, nothing too minimal.

The red roses added richness, while the greenery and white flowers kept everything feeling fresh and clean. Against the fall colors at Inola Blue Ridge, the florals stood out without overpowering the space.

Thoughtful & Unique Details

One of my favorite parts of the day was the thoughtful, unique details they incorporated throughout the day. Their seating chart was displayed on a large antique mirror, which added character and felt perfectly in line with the romantic design of the day. Guests also loved the custom matchboxes, a simple but intentional favor that felt personal and practical. Another standout was the smoke bar, which gave guests a fun, interactive experience and kept the atmosphere relaxed and social throughout the evening. These kinds of details may seem small, but they’re what make a wedding feel truly personal.

A Beautiful Fall Ceremony at Inola Blue Ridge

The ceremony took place in the English Garden at Inola, and it couldn’t have been more perfect. The early fall color change created a soft, warm atmosphere, and the space felt peaceful and intimate despite the larger guest count.

This is one of the reasons I love photographing Inola Blue Ridge wedding venue. The ceremony spaces feel personal and grounded, not staged or overly formal. It allows couples to be present, relaxed, and truly focused on the moment instead of the production of it.

A Fun, Lively Reception

The reception had such a fun, relaxed energy from the start. Madeleine changed into a sparkly mini dress later in the evening, which fit the vibe perfectly and made it clear the rest of the night was all about celebrating and having fun.

Guests filled the dance floor with sparkly hats, feather boas, and playful props that added personality. One of the most personal touches was the party favors featuring their pup’s face. Something guests immediately loved and talked about all night.

It was the kind of reception that felt effortless and genuine. People were laughing, dancing, and fully present, which always translates beautifully in Atlanta wedding photos. These moments, friends letting loose, small details that reflect the couple, and real joy are what make a reception memorable long after the day is over.
